          #19
          no....it will not occur by just starting new charts...it is related to multiple connections/dates in MR...and possibly related to switching from MR to live feed and back to MR...do not know for sure yet...however it has occurred every day for months now

          1. create a "test" workspace with 2 linked 1000 volume YM 12-08 charts....one with charttrader...both 4 daysback per default in Tools/Options/Data

          2. close/open NT...check daysback still 4

          3. connect to Zenfire....load strategy to non-charttrader chart....stay connected to record several minutes

          4. disconnect Zenfire....connect MR for today...load strategy...playback the several minutes...

          5. disconnect MR for current day without rewinding MR to start time....daysback now 5

          6. change instrument to YM 09-08....connect 8 aug data...daysback now 6...disconnect MR

          7. connect MR for 5 aug...daysback now 5....play a few hours...disconnect...daysback now 6

          8. connect MR for 29jul....daysback is 6...

          ....somewhere along the line NT increments daysback and does not reset it when you either change dates in MR...or between live feed and MR.

          ...after several iterations this same procedure increases daysback high enough that NT becomes very slow to load data....every day

          ...this morning after running MR "test" workspace....then going to Zenfire live (with a different workspace) and then back to MR and "test" workspace....by the time I got to 29 jul, daysback was 25

          .... I reported the problem again (3rd time in the last few months) this morning as I do a lot of replay and the problem is constantly slowing my testing down.....ever day I will replay 50-100 days ...some of them multiple times....and every day I have to keep resetting daysback manually to 4.....consistently for months now through all new versions of NT.
